Output 681d4bfbac312fec9021e8082daa76f224e9249d8a954a6ba3900f344dc676a0:3

value
27303581
script pubkey
OP_0 OP_PUSHBYTES_20 9440e565cf8d55905ce6493d1d5629f80bedd9db
address
ltc1qj3qw2ew0342eqh8xfy73643flq97mkwmtxc5d9
transaction
681d4bfbac312fec9021e8082daa76f224e9249d8a954a6ba3900f344dc676a0
spent
true